Pakistan Launches Bold Strikes on Militant Camps Along Afghanistan Border After Heartbreaking Suicide Attacks

Pakistan launched targeted airstrikes against hideouts of the Pakistani Taliban and associated militant groups along its border with Afghanistan early Sunday. The country’s Information Minister, Attaullah Tarar, announced that these “intelligence-based, selective operations” were focused on seven camps belonging to the Tehrik-e-Taliban Pakistan (TTP), as well as an affiliate of the Islamic State operating in the region. Although the precise locations of the strikes were not disclosed, reports on social media indicated that some operations occurred within Afghanistan.

According to Pakistani media reports, the strikes specifically targeted camps linked to the militant groups Fitna al Khwarij and Daesh Khorasan Province. Tolo News detailed that the Pakistani Air Force had conducted multiple airstrikes in various districts, including a religious seminary in Bermal, Paktika province, and operations in Khogyani and Argun in Nangarhar province, among others. Geo News described the military actions as being executed “with precision and accuracy,” responding to recent suicide attacks that had shaken regions like Islamabad, Bajaur, and Bannu during Ramadan.

These military actions follow a particularly deadly attack in Bajaur, where a suicide bomber detonated an explosives-laden vehicle at a security post, resulting in the deaths of 11 soldiers and a child. Authorities identified the assailant as an Afghan national. Just hours prior, another suicide bomber targeted a security convoy in Bannu district, killing two soldiers, one of whom was a lieutenant colonel. In light of this surge in violence, military officials have stated they will continue operations against those responsible for the attacks, regardless of their location.

Tarar emphasized Pakistan’s commitment to peace and stability in the region, while asserting that the safety of its citizens remains the country’s top priority. He claimed that there is “conclusive evidence” linking recent attacks-such as a devastating bombing at a Shiite mosque in Islamabad that killed 31 worshippers-to militants operating under the direction of their leadership in Afghanistan. The Pakistani government has repeatedly urged the Afghan Taliban to take reliable measures to prevent such militant activities from being launched from Afghan soil. However, Tarar criticized what he characterized as a lack of substantial action from Afghan authorities.

The Foreign Office in Pakistan signaled a firmer stance on the issue, with spokesman Tahir Andrabi stating, “Pakistan very legitimately demands that Afghan territory should not be used for terrorism inside Pakistan.” He warned that while Pakistan is exercising patience, “all options would obviously remain on the table” until this demand is met.

Militant violence has surged in Pakistan in recent years, primarily attributed to the TTP and various Baloch separatist groups. Although the TTP maintains a close alliance with Afghanistan’s Taliban, which regained power in 2021, Islamabad accuses the TTP of operating from Afghan territory-claims that both the group and Kabul deny. Relations between Pakistan and Afghanistan have been strained since deadly border skirmishes last October, despite a Qatar-mediated ceasefire that has largely held. However, talks in Istanbul aimed at formalizing a resolution have not yet succeeded, leaving diplomatic ties tenuous.

This recent escalation underscores the complex dynamics between Pakistan and Afghanistan, raising serious concerns about regional security and the ongoing threat posed by militant groups in the area.
